http://news.bbc.co.uk/1/hi/uk/1480081.stm Shameless Plug: On Tuesday 3rd November at my church we're doing an evening with Pat McGee, one of the Brighton Bombers, and Harvey Thomas, then Tory Party Conference organiser and Margaret Thatcher's Director of Communications who was injured in the blast. The two men have become friends and the evening will be a conversation between them, hosted by Jeremy Vine, about their reconciliation and the whole issue of forgiveness. Should be interesting. I have very mixed feelings about ex terrorists (I'm sure lots of people do). On One hand, I cannot see that they should ever be forgiven for the death and distress they caused to innocent people, but on the other hand, I think that if peace can be achieved, then it's worth any price.
On another note, I worked near Stoke-on-Trent during the 90s, and on one occasion, the IRA said they had planted bombs alongside the M1 and M6, and also on the main North/South Railways, all of which were close for the day. The result was effectively cutting the country in two and total disruption (my office was alongside one of the alternative routes, so I could see the permanently stationery traffic). Although I'm not in favour of terrorism of any type, this was a clever tactic that cost no human life at all. |

Ooh! That was interesting.
Pat Magee comes across as very intelligent and he explained his point of view very well and clearly. I don't know what I was expecting but he just seemed so...normal. Was an interesting discussion and it was well attended. And the video I'd done for it displayed OK. All in all, no major crap ups. I had a quick chat with Pat after. I thought he might be a bit scary. He did, after all, plant that bomb and...well, I've no idea what other things he did but that's enough right there. But he just seemed like a normal bloke who while regretting the way the bomb affected Harvey still believes that the campaigns were their only option in the situation they were in. Don't really agree but I could sort of see why he felt that way. |
